Ticket #2907 — Signature check fails on report builder export

Support: customers exporting from the Tallyvane report builder see a signature verification error after the sorting-stability patch. The patch changed row ordering in grouped exports, which altered the serialized payload, so exports signed before the patch now fail verification against cached manifests. Advise customers to regenerate reports; old exports cannot be re-verified. Fresh exports are signed with the key below.

signing key of fadug-haweg = bky19_x2JJNa4RuE34mQa9TgK

Subject: Parchmill cut-over wrap-up

Hi — quick summary for your review. We cut over to the new Parchmill markdown pipeline last night with no rollbacks. Sanitization now happens pre-cache, so stale unsafe HTML can't leak from old entries; we also purged the render cache entirely. One straggler worker ran the old build for ten minutes, already terminated. The production pipeline currently runs with these settings.

config for bawip-badup:
ULAAEL_HOST=ulaael.zemvarsys.internal
ULAAEL_PORT=8000

## Deployment

The Ledgerline payroll exporter ships as a single container. Deploys roll one region at a time; the new v4 export format is gated by a feature flag, so a rollback only requires flipping the flag, not redeploying. On-call should verify one export file after each rollout. The deployed service reads the following configuration values.

config for tagaf-bawif:
[norok]
host = norok.ordinworks.local
user = norok_svc
database = norok_prod

// Client setup for SwiftStencil, our template rendering service.
// Heads up for the release manager: this build switches to the
// precompiled template cache, which cut p95 render time roughly in
// half on staging. The client now talks to the internal CacheForge
// service to warm templates at deploy time, so it needs a service
// key at startup — no key, no warm cache, slow first requests.
// The CacheForge key for this environment follows.

API key for fajop-fafof: zpat4_nfcH

Hey Priva,

Quick heads-up before Friday's DR drill for the Inkmill markdown pipeline: we'll restore the renderer config from the cold backup, so you'll need the escrow credentials handy. Grab a coffee first — the restore takes a while. For the sealed vault copy, the recovery passphrase is below.

recovery phrase for kahop-kahap: istys-novdor-joreth-silir-eliys